Full Description

No. 53 Manor Road, South Wingfield, a late 18th century building. From the National Heritage List for England: 'SK 3755 PARISH OF SOUTH WINGFIELD MANOR ROAD 5/108 (East Side) Outbuildings to the south of Manor Cottage GV II Farm outbuildings. Late C18. Regularly coursed squared rubble coal measures sandstone with plain gables and pantiled roof coverings with stone slated eaves. Double pile plans, with gabled west elevaton to street. North gable has a 3-light casement to the first floor, above a 2-light horizontal sliding sash with four panel shutters. South gable with 2-light flush mullioned window with casements above double cart shed opening with massive lintels supported on a central stone pillar. Listing NGR: SK3752955184.' (1)
